Courier and Messenger Job Market in Alabama
Key factors affecting compensation

Alabama is home to a moderate job market for Courier and Messengers. The state's key industries — Automotive, Aerospace, Agriculture — generate significant demand for skilled professionals. At $33,304 per year, Alabama's Courier and Messenger salaries are 13.0% lower than the national average.

The cost of living in Alabama (index: 0.87) makes salaries stretch further than in higher-cost states. Entry-level professionals in Alabama can expect to earn $23,342–$28,736, while experienced Courier and Messengers can command $40,873–$45,047.
